Frequent Question: What Brings A Boil To A Head Fast?

frequent question: what brings a boil to a head fast?

Boils are painful, pus-filled infections that can develop on any part of the body. They are caused by bacteria that enter the skin through a cut or scrape. Boils can be treated with antibiotics, but there are also some home remedies that can help to bring them to a head faster.

One of the most effective ways to bring a boil to a head is to apply a warm compress. This will help to increase blood flow to the area and draw the pus to the surface. You can make a warm compress by soaking a washcloth in warm water and applying it to the boil for 15-20 minutes at a time. Repeat this process several times a day until the boil comes to a head.

Another way to bring a boil to a head is to apply a drawing salve. Drawing salves are over-the-counter medications that contain ingredients that help to draw the pus out of the boil. You can apply a drawing salve to the boil several times a day until it comes to a head.

If a boil does not come to a head after a few days, you should see a doctor. The doctor may need to drain the boil or prescribe antibiotics to treat the infection.

what draws out a boil?

A boil is a skin infection caused by bacteria that enter the hair follicle. The infection causes the follicle to fill with pus, forming a painful, red bump. Boils can occur anywhere on the body, but they are most common on the face, neck, and buttocks.

They are typically caused by the bacteria Staphylococcus aureus, which is a common bacteria that lives on the skin. The bacteria can enter the skin through a cut or scrape, or it can be spread from one person to another through direct contact. Boils are not usually serious, but they can be painful and uncomfortable.

should i put vicks on a boil?

Applying Vicks VapoRub to a boil is generally not advisable. Boils are skin infections caused by bacteria trapped in a hair follicle, and Vicks VapoRub contains ingredients that can potentially irritate the skin and delay healing. The menthol and eucalyptus in Vicks can cause burning and itching, and the camphor can be toxic if absorbed through the skin. Instead, it is recommended to treat boils with warm compresses, over-the-counter antibiotic creams, or prescription antibiotics if necessary. If the boil is particularly large or painful, it may require drainage by a healthcare professional.

will the core of a boil come out by itself?

The core of a boil, also known as a furuncle, typically comes out by itself when it has reached maturity. As the boil ripens, the pus inside it accumulates and creates pressure, which eventually causes the core to emerge. The core consists of dead white blood cells, bacteria, and other debris. Once the core has come out, the boil will usually start to heal. In some cases, however, the core may not come out by itself and may require medical intervention to drain it. If a boil is particularly painful, large, or located in a sensitive area, it is advisable to seek medical attention.

what is the difference between a boil and an abscess?

A boil is a small, pus-filled lump that forms under the skin. It is caused by a bacterial infection. An abscess is a larger collection of pus that forms in a body cavity or tissue. It can be caused by a variety of factors, including bacterial infections, foreign bodies, and trauma. Boils are usually painful and tender to the touch. They may also cause redness and swelling. Abscesses can be more serious than boils and may require medical treatment. They can cause fever, chills, and fatigue. In severe cases, an abscess can spread to other parts of the body and cause sepsis.
